在PySide(Qt)中打开另一个程序并在原始wind中显示

2024-09-29 01:35:14 发布

您现在位置:Python中文网/ 问答频道 /正文

我有一个PySide应用程序。我想创建一个小部件,在其中我将显示另一个应用程序(例如SFML/Irrlicht/Ogre/whatever game,它将是standalone.exe而不是python脚本),并且该小部件将充当该进程的主窗口。这可能吗?在

我不需要和那个应用程序进行任何通信,我会通过套接字来完成的。在


Tags: 脚本game应用程序进程部件exestandalonepyside
1条回答
网友
1楼 · 发布于 2024-09-29 01:35:14

到目前为止,最简单的方法就是使用python的操作系统生成, 操作系统或子进程模块启动第二个进程。它将在独立于应用程序的窗口中启动

如果您真的想在主窗口中嵌入子进程,有几个选项。 请参阅此问题的答案:Subprocess as QT widget

相关问题 更多 >